Discography

Selected discography:

As a leader
Study of Light, Rick McLaughlin Trio, Accurate Records

With Either/Orchestra
Mood Music for Time Travelers, Accurate Records (August 2010)
Ethiogroove: Mahmoud Ahmed & Either/Orchestra, Buda Musique (DVD)
Ethiopiques 20: Live in Addis Ababa, Buda Musique
Neo-Modernism, Accurate Records
Afro-Cubism, Accurate records
More Beautiful Than Death, Accurate Records

With Jazz Composers Alliance Orchestra
A Celebration of the Spirit, CIMP Records
In, Thru, & Out, Cadence Jazz Records
The Death of Simone Weil, Innova

As Assistant Producer
Nishoma, Bob Moses, Grapeshot Records

As sideman
Mulatu Astatké, Mulatu Steps Ahead, Strut Records
Felipe Salles Group, Mind Motions, Fresh Sound/New Talent
Peter Kenagy, Little Machines, Fresh Sound/New Talent

Bio

Rick McLaughlin’s work has been heard all over the world. A bandleader, and member of the Grammy-nominated jazz group Either/Orchestra, he has performed on stages and in recording studios in places ranging from greater Boston, MA to Los Angeles, CA; from Barcelona, Spain to Rome, Italy; and from Phuket, Thailand to Addis Ababa, Ethiopia. Featured on numerous CDs including, his own debut as a leader, Study of Light, which garnered critical acclaim. Compositions of McLaughlin’s can be heard on Study of Light, as well as on an forthcoming Either/Orchestra CD, and his arrangement of the second movement of Ravel’s String Quartet is the first of its kind.

McLaughlin has shared the stage with a wide range of musicians, from jazz luminaries such as Don Byron, Steve Lacy, John Medeski, Danilo Perez, and John Zorn, to rock musicians Willie “Loco” Alexander, Morphine and Peter Wolf, and country music star Roger Miller. A frequent collaborator with musicians from all over the globe, McLaughlin has also performed with Ethiopia’s great singers Mahmoud Ahmed and Alemayhu Eshete, as well as the innovator behind Ethio-Jazz, Mulatu Astatke. Collaborations with Ahmed and Astatke were with the Either/Orchestra and have been released on CD and DVD.

Venues in which McLaughlin has performed include Regattabar (Cambridge, MA); Jordan Hall (Boston, MA); CBGB’s (New York, NY); Bitter End (New York, NY); Knitting Factory (New York, NY); Tonic (New York, NY); Green Mill (Chicago, IL); Jazz Bakery (Los Angeles, CA); and Teatro Manzoni (Milano, Italy). He also performed at festivals in Ethiopia, England, France, Portugal, Russia, and Uganda, among others.

McLaughlin graduated from the New England Conservatory of Music in Boston, MA with both B.M. and M.M. degrees, the latter he received with Academic Honors and Distinction in Performance. He is an endorser of AlterEGO instruments and Gallien-Krueger amplifiers.
